Scholarships

Scholarships are available on a highly competitive basis. Scholarships are awarded based on merit and not on financial need.

Basic eligibility requirements for high school scholarship applicants include the following:

  • Between 17 and 26 years of age
  • U.S. citizen
  • Have a high school GPA of at least 2.5
  • Have a high school diploma or equivalent
  • Score a minimum of 920 on the SAT (math/verbal) or 19 on the ACT (excluding the required written section scores)
